summaryrefslogtreecommitdiff
path: root/src/wx/job_manager_view.h
diff options
context:
space:
mode:
authorCarl Hetherington <cth@carlh.net>2013-05-21 12:56:47 +0100
committerCarl Hetherington <cth@carlh.net>2013-05-21 12:56:47 +0100
commit5f0f0de782100a5cb558f30c7768c8af0c19bcb7 (patch)
treeacb5c1624e6b5687f94eca0882c37afb0971018c /src/wx/job_manager_view.h
parent3fc3aad8735903ced3dae65f764eb33e3f5b3f11 (diff)
parent47e6b6725168213f2a7db24c2965cfa173f755b4 (diff)
Merge master.
Diffstat (limited to 'src/wx/job_manager_view.h')
-rw-r--r--src/wx/job_manager_view.h9
1 files changed, 8 insertions, 1 deletions
diff --git a/src/wx/job_manager_view.h b/src/wx/job_manager_view.h
index 72ac85c02..fc29eadb4 100644
--- a/src/wx/job_manager_view.h
+++ b/src/wx/job_manager_view.h
@@ -33,13 +33,18 @@ class Job;
class JobManagerView : public wxScrolledWindow
{
public:
- JobManagerView (wxWindow *);
+ enum Buttons {
+ PAUSE = 0x1,
+ };
+
+ JobManagerView (wxWindow *, Buttons);
void update ();
private:
void periodic (wxTimerEvent &);
void cancel_clicked (wxCommandEvent &);
+ void pause_clicked (wxCommandEvent &);
void details_clicked (wxCommandEvent &);
boost::shared_ptr<wxTimer> _timer;
@@ -49,9 +54,11 @@ private:
wxGauge* gauge;
wxStaticText* message;
wxButton* cancel;
+ wxButton* pause;
wxButton* details;
bool finalised;
};
std::map<boost::shared_ptr<Job>, JobRecord> _job_records;
+ Buttons _buttons;
};